将XMind中的每一条分支作为一条序号的用例,再将每个字段写入Excel中的每一个单元格中 再手动调整美化一下表格: 完整代码 # author: 测试蔡坨坨# datetime: 2022/8/16 22:44# function: XMind转ExcelfromtypingimportList,Anyimportxlwtfromxmindparserimportxmind_to_dictdefresolve_path(dict_, lists, title)...
开始图标表示前置条件("markerId": "task-start") 数字图标表示用例及优先级("markerId": "priority-3") 将其后缀改为.zip,打开可见一个content.json文件,里面即为xmind内容及组成结构: 打开该文件,可以用JSON在线解析及格式化验证工具(https://www.json.cn/)格式化一下,方便观察结构组成: [ { "id":"5ae...
主要使用到xmindparser, json, xlwt这三个依赖包,思路是解释xmind文件得到一个json, 然后解释json对象,并写入到Excel文件。 实际使用中可根据需要调整样式或者需要的列,献上源码 # coding=utf-8importtimefromxmindparserimportxmind_to_dictimportjsonimportxlwtdefwriterows(worksheet):sizes=[15,20,40,50,70,70...
案例1:XMind转Excel测试用例 需求场景 你同事之前都是用XMind来写用例及梳理测试点的,现在组里要求测试完成,测试用例需要都整理到TAPD(腾讯的一个用例及缺陷管理平台)上,TAPD上可以通过Excel批量导入,重写一遍Excel版的用例又非常费力,现在需要你实现一个XMind转Excel测试用例的工具,并制定XMind用例编写规范。 提示 ...
整个过程实际上就分了两步走,先解析xmind转成testcase,在将testcase转成excel输出,如下图 image.png 先看第一步:xmind的dict输出转成testcase对象,看下面代码 defxmind2case(self):models=self.xmind_sheet_data["topic"]['topics']globallformodel in models:# 如果存在优先级9,那么则忽略当前的内容if'pr...
该方法步骤如下:首先,创建XMind思维导图并对各节点进行标记,标识测试用例的各部分及相关属性。其次,导入这一思维导图文件并将其转化为可解析的数据格式。接着,对这些数据进行分析并解析出已标记的节点数据,以获取测试用例信息。接下来,创建Excel用例模板并设定相应表头以满足测试用例管理的需求。然后,建立导图...
1.Java版完成,需要手动将Xmind文件放入Xmind文件夹 === V1.1.1 1.调整了Excel文件格式,支持用例步骤自动换行 2.优化了部分代码 === V1.1.0 1.支持引入Xmind文件 2.代码冗余,仍需继续优化 === V1.0.0 1.实现了基本的转换功能,但需手动获取并引入xml文件...
测试用例 xmind格式和excel格式互转,支持两种xmind模版 安装教程(推荐conda安装) 安装conda(网上搜一下教程) conda配置虚拟环境:conda create --name xmind2excel python=3.12 -y 切换到conda环境:conda activate xmind2excel (退出环境:deactivate) 安装依赖包:pip install -r requirments.txt 使用说明 py xmin...
⼆、xmindparser库的使⽤ 1.下载库 默认下载最新库,在配好环境python环境变量的前提下,cmd中输⼊如下命令:pip install xmindparser 或直接在pycharm中,点击左上⾓“File” > Settings(或者直接Ctrl+Alt+s) > Project:你的项⽬名称 > Python Interpreter > + > 搜索xmindparser > Install Package ...